单词 viveur
释义

viveurn.

/viːˈvəː/
Etymology: French, lit. ‘a living person’.
One who lives a fashionable and social life; a man of pleasure. Cf. bon viveur n. at bon adj. j.

1845 W. M. Thackeray in Fraser's Mag. Nov. 591/2 He became a viveur and jolly dog about town.
1901 ‘L. Malet’ Hist. Richard Calmady iii. x. 261 He has the credit of being something of a viveur. He knew not only his Paris, but his Baden-Baden, and his Naples, and various other warm corners where great and good men..congregate.
1921 L. Strachey Queen Victoria iii. 70 The middle-aged, hard-faced viveur was addressed by his young hostess.
1943 Burlington Mag. Aug. 201/1 Boulestin was secretary to Willy, the well-known Parisian author, journalist and viveur, husband to Colette.
